  • INTRODUCTION
The MVR-DTB continuous crystallizer combines an MVR system with the DTB crystallization system. It efficiently produces large, high-quality crystals (600–1200 μm), resists encrustation, and handles vacuum cooling, evaporation, and reaction crystallizations. The draft tube and baffle design create continuous circulation, optimizing crystallization, clearing mother liquor, and eliminating fine grains. Coupled with MVR, it achieves better granularity and higher energy efficiency.

The MVR system recovers and reuses vapor latent heat, dramatically reducing steam requirements, while the DTB design provides an internal classification zone to precisely separate and remove fine crystals, ensuring only the desired product size is discharged.

Key Features and Benefits:


  • Precise Crystal Size Control: The internal draft tube and baffle create a controlled circulation loop, while an elutriation leg allows for fines destruction and optimal crystal growth, resulting in a narrow, uniform Crystal Size Distribution (CSD).

  • Maximum Energy Efficiency: By integrating MVR technology, this continuous crystallizer can reduce energy consumption by up to 90% compared to traditional multi-effect evaporators, offering a rapid return on investment.

  • Superior Operational Stability: Designed as robust continuous crystallizer equipment, the MVR-DTB system maintains steady-state conditions for extended periods, ensuring consistent product quality, higher throughput, and reduced operator intervention.

  • Handling of Delicate Crystals: The gentle, guided circulation within the DTB vessel minimizes mechanical shear, making this MVR-DTB continuous crystallizer ideal for producing large, yet friable crystals that might be damaged in other crystallizer types.

  • Reduced Scaling & Fouling: The efficient fines removal system helps minimize secondary nucleation and scaling on heat exchanger surfaces, leading to longer production cycles and reduced maintenance.
